// ExecOptions passed to ExecWithOptions
type ExecOptions struct {
Command []string
Namespace string
PodName string
ContainerName string
Stdin io.Reader
CaptureStdout bool
CaptureStderr bool
// If false, whitespace in std{err,out} will be removed.
PreserveWhitespace bool
Quiet bool
}
// ExecWithOptions executes a command in the specified container,
// returning stdout, stderr and error. `options` allowed for
// additional parameters to be passed.
func ExecWithOptions(f *framework.Framework, options ExecOptions) (string, string, error) {
return ExecWithOptionsContext(context.Background(), f, options)
}
func ExecWithOptionsContext(ctx context.Context, f *framework.Framework, options ExecOptions) (string, string, error) {
if !options.Quiet {
framework.Logf("ExecWithOptions %+v", options)
}
const tty = false
framework.Logf("ExecWithOptions: Clientset creation")
req := f.ClientSet.CoreV1().RESTClient().Post().
Resource("pods").
Name(options.PodName).
Namespace(options.Namespace).
SubResource("exec")
req.VersionedParams(&v1.PodExecOptions{
Container: options.ContainerName,
Command: options.Command,
Stdin: options.Stdin != nil,
Stdout: options.CaptureStdout,
Stderr: options.CaptureStderr,
TTY: tty,
}, scheme.ParameterCodec)
var stdout, stderr bytes.Buffer
framework.Logf("ExecWithOptions: execute(%s)", req.URL())
err := execute(ctx, req.URL(), f.ClientConfig(), options.Stdin, &stdout, &stderr, tty)
if options.PreserveWhitespace {
return stdout.String(), stderr.String(), err
}
return strings.TrimSpace(stdout.String()), strings.TrimSpace(stderr.String()), err
}

// VerifyExecInPodSucceed verifies shell cmd in target pod succeed
func VerifyExecInPodSucceed(ctx context.Context, f *framework.Framework, pod *v1.Pod, shExec string) error {
stdout, stderr, err := ExecShellInPodWithFullOutput(ctx, f, pod.Name, shExec)
if err != nil {
var exitError clientexec.CodeExitError
if errors.As(err, &exitError) {
exitCode := exitError.ExitStatus()
return fmt.Errorf("%q should succeed, but failed with exit code %d and error message %w\nstdout: %s\nstderr: %s",
shExec, exitCode, exitError, stdout, stderr)
} else {
return fmt.Errorf("%q should succeed, but failed with error message %w\nstdout: %s\nstderr: %s",
shExec, err, stdout, stderr)
}
}
return nil
}
// VerifyExecInPodFail verifies shell cmd in target pod fail with certain exit code
func VerifyExecInPodFail(ctx context.Context, f *framework.Framework, pod *v1.Pod, shExec string, exitCode int) error {
stdout, stderr, err := ExecShellInPodWithFullOutput(ctx, f, pod.Name, shExec)
if err != nil {
var exitError clientexec.CodeExitError
if errors.As(err, &exitError) {
actualExitCode := exitError.ExitStatus()
if actualExitCode == exitCode {
return nil
}
return fmt.Errorf("%q should fail with exit code %d, but failed with exit code %d and error message %w\nstdout: %s\nstderr: %s",
shExec, exitCode, actualExitCode, exitError, stdout, stderr)
} else {
return fmt.Errorf("%q should fail with exit code %d, but failed with error message %w\nstdout: %s\nstderr: %s",
shExec, exitCode, err, stdout, stderr)
}
}
return fmt.Errorf("%q should fail with exit code %d, but exit without error", shExec, exitCode)
}
func execute(ctx context.Context, url *url.URL, config *restclient.Config, stdin io.Reader, stdout, stderr io.Writer, tty bool) error {
// WebSocketExecutor executor is default
// WebSocketExecutor must be "GET" method as described in RFC 6455 Sec. 4.1 (page 17).
websocketExec, err := remotecommand.NewWebSocketExecutor(config, "GET", url.String())
if err != nil {
return err
}
spdyExec, err := remotecommand.NewSPDYExecutor(config, "POST", url)
if err != nil {
return err
}
exec, err := remotecommand.NewFallbackExecutor(websocketExec, spdyExec, func(err error) bool {
if httpstream.IsUpgradeFailure(err) || httpstream.IsHTTPSProxyError(err) {
framework.Logf("fallback to secondary dialer from primary dialer err: %v", err)
return true
}
framework.Logf("unexpected error trying to use websockets for pod exec: %v", err)
return false
})
if err != nil {
return err
}
return exec.StreamWithContext(ctx, remotecommand.StreamOptions{
Stdin: stdin,
Stdout: stdout,
Stderr: stderr,
Tty: tty,
})
}
